The cost of living difference between Rosebud, SD and Summerset, SD is dramatic. Rosebud is 44.1% cheaper than Summerset,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Rosebud has a cost index of 54 while Summerset sits at 97,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.

On the housing front, median rent in Rosebud is $588/month compared to $1,233/month in Summerset — a 52%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Rosebud is more affordable at $57,000 median vs $337,900.

Median household income in Rosebud is $55,066 compared to $115,197 in Summerset (-52.2%). While Summerset is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
